から作る means made from; made with. It is a JLPT N4 Japanese grammar pattern used to say what raw material something is made from.

How to form から作る
Material + から作る / から作られる
Examples of the pattern:
- 米から作る
- 木から作る
- 牛乳から作る

から作る example sentences
- 酒は米から作られます。 — Sake is made from rice.
- チーズは牛乳から作られます。 — Cheese is made from milk.
- 紙は木から作られます。 — Paper is made from wood.
- この料理は野菜から作ります。 — This dish is made from vegetables.
- 味噌は大豆から作られます。 — Miso is made from soybeans.
